I bought one when I bought my phone about 2 weeks ago, but returned it a couple days later. Sure, it's a sturdy, but it doesn't have any dock functionality. To me, it's a glorified plug. It doesn't trigger anything on your phone that plugging in a charger doesn't.

Totally not worth the $50 to me. I ended up making my own "dock" with an old credit card, cardboard, and duct tape.
